Subject: Key rotation after the cache mess

Hey! Welcome aboard. Quick heads-up: last week's stale-cache bug in Crumblewood's menu service (postmortem in the wiki) turned out to be worse than we thought — an old key was still warming caches with expired data. We've rotated credentials for the Fennelgate cache-invalidation API as a precaution. Old keys die Friday. Use this one going forward in your local config:

service key, faweg-kafof: kto15_x0DMikHytOhBs1e

# --- Payroll export configuration (Quillhaven release 4.2) ---
# The export format changed from fixed-width to the signed JSONL
# spec in this release. Release manager: verify downstream Torvald
# ingest accepts the new format before promoting. All legacy
# EXPORT_WIDTH_* variables below are now ignored and may be removed
# in 4.3. The exporter signs every batch at write time, so the
# signing credential must be defined before any export job runs.
# The next line sets that credential:

secret setting of kageg-bawep: RELAY_SECRET5=3c3b0

**Runbook: Connection pool exhaustion — Tidebarn DB**

If the Tidebarn API reports pool exhaustion, first check for long-running transactions holding connections; kill any older than five minutes. Do not raise the pool ceiling without approval — it masks leaks. After recycling the pool, confirm latency recovers on the dashboard. The recovery check prints a trace token, noted below.

build token for hahig-fafop: htk31_45eb6cd61cdc144157609ac564c7174